2020-08-21 16:22发布
加入QQ群:457200227(SAP S4 HANA技术交流) 群内免费提供SAP练习系统(在群公告中)
嗨,
我想创建一个机器人,将该机器人连接到Service Ticket Intelligence。 我认为我在谅解中有问题,如何让用户以文本形式输入问题:-/
我创建了一个用于识别用户有问题的意图,作为第二步,我希望他编写/描述问题,而不是触发操作!
虽然情况听起来很简单,但我没有成功:-/
致谢
马库斯
马库斯,你好
仍然有一种方法可以克服这种情况,但这需要一些努力,而且不是直截了当的。 让我快速勾勒出您需要做的事情:
有一个第一个意图"问题"和一个技巧"识别问题"。 该技能需要存在一个基于意图的触发器"问题"(例如您可能已经拥有),然后是带有消息"描述您的问题"的操作(不是一项要求),即设置记忆操作,其中您设置了"问题已识别" 表示为" true",并且将goto动作设置为"等待用户输入",并指向技能"处理问题"。 第二项技能的触发条件是"问题已识别"为" true",然后执行您要执行的操作-您将在_source中找到来自用户的自由文本输入。 不要忘记将内存"问题识别"设置为"假"。
发生的事情是,在执行了第一项技能后,系统会优先选择第二项用户输入的技能"句柄问题",并使用基于内存的触发器来执行该技能。
仅选择名称/标签来提供更具体的示例-当然,您可以根据需要选择它们。
希望这会有所帮助,并致以最诚挚的问候,
Stephan
Thx Stephan,您了解我的问题:-)
我会尝试的,
Markus
嗨,Markus,
您需要用表达式填充您的意图。 表达式是用户可能对您的漫游器说的短语,句子或话语。 为了有效地训练您的机器人,您应该添加尽可能多的不同表达式。 表达式在样式,单词选择,语法等方面有所不同。 考虑常见的错别字也是一个好主意。 添加到意图中的表达越多,您的机器人就越能更好地理解和识别用户的需求。
HTH,加比
最多设置5个标签!
马库斯,你好
首先,您的用例听起来可能很简单,但是从技术角度来看并非如此。 据我了解,您希望您的机器人将第二个用户输入(在第一个确定用户需要帮助之后)作为自由文本输入处理。 由于这可以是任何东西,因此自然语言理解引擎几乎不可能正确理解和标记。 因此,这需要特殊处理-不幸的是,目前还没有,但已计划在CAI的近期/中期使用。仍然有一种方法可以克服这种情况,但这需要一些努力,而且不是直截了当的。 让我快速勾勒出您需要做的事情:
有一个第一个意图"问题"和一个技巧"识别问题"。 该技能需要存在一个基于意图的触发器"问题"(例如您可能已经拥有),然后是带有消息"描述您的问题"的操作(不是一项要求),即设置记忆操作,其中您设置了"问题已识别" 表示为" true",并且将goto动作设置为"等待用户输入",并指向技能"处理问题"。 第二项技能的触发条件是"问题已识别"为" true",然后执行您要执行的操作-您将在_source中找到来自用户的自由文本输入。 不要忘记将内存"问题识别"设置为"假"。
发生的事情是,在执行了第一项技能后,系统会优先选择第二项用户输入的技能"句柄问题",并使用基于内存的触发器来执行该技能。
仅选择名称/标签来提供更具体的示例-当然,您可以根据需要选择它们。
希望这会有所帮助,并致以最诚挚的问候,
Stephan
Thx Stephan,您了解我的问题:-)
我会尝试的,
致谢
Markus
嗨,Markus,
您需要用表达式填充您的意图。 表达式是用户可能对您的漫游器说的短语,句子或话语。 为了有效地训练您的机器人,您应该添加尽可能多的不同表达式。 表达式在样式,单词选择,语法等方面有所不同。 考虑常见的错别字也是一个好主意。 添加到意图中的表达越多,您的机器人就越能更好地理解和识别用户的需求。
HTH,加比
一周热门 更多>